Step-by-Step Process for Creating Customized Legal Templates

To create customized legal templates, begin with a comprehensive analysis of the specific legal context and purpose. This involves identifying the essential clauses required and understanding the typical structure used in similar documents. Such planning ensures that the template aligns with legal requirements and client needs.

Next, gather relevant laws, regulations, and standard practices that influence the document’s content. This helps maintain compliance and accuracy. Drafting the initial version should emphasize clarity, conciseness, and the inclusion of standard clauses, while allowing flexibility for customization.

Finally, review and revise the draft, focusing on language precision and consistency. Seek feedback from legal professionals or stakeholders to refine the template further. Regular testing and adjustments ensure the legal template remains effective, relevant, and adaptable to different scenarios. Following this step-by-step process guarantees a legally sound and user-friendly document.

Incorporating Standard Clauses and Custom Provisions

Incorporating standard clauses and custom provisions is a fundamental aspect of creating effective legal templates and forms. Standard clauses are pre-drafted provisions commonly used across various documents, ensuring consistency and legal soundness. Custom provisions, on the other hand, tailor the document to address specific needs or circumstances unique to each case.

When integrating standard clauses, it is important to verify that they are up-to-date and applicable under current laws. Custom provisions should be drafted clearly to avoid ambiguity and potential legal disputes. Including both elements helps balance uniformity with flexibility.

To effectively incorporate these elements, consider the following steps:

  1. Review existing templates for relevant standard clauses.
  2. Adapt clauses to align with the specific legal context.
  3. Insert custom provisions to address unique issues while maintaining clarity.
  4. Ensure that all clauses and provisions comply with applicable laws and ethical standards.

Digital Tools and Software for Creating Legal Templates and Forms

Digital tools and software have transformed the process of creating legal templates and forms, offering efficiency and precision. These technologies facilitate the drafting, editing, and customization of legal documents with greater accuracy and consistency.

Legal professionals increasingly rely on specialized software such as contract automation platforms, document assembly tools, and templating systems. These tools often include features like clause libraries, conditional logic, and version control, streamlining the creation process and reducing errors.

Many platforms also support collaboration, allowing multiple users to review and amend templates securely. Cloud-based solutions enable easy access to legal templates and forms from various locations, enhancing flexibility and productivity. Ensuring compatibility with data security standards is vital to maintain client confidentiality while using these tools.

By utilizing digital tools and software for creating legal templates and forms, legal practitioners can enhance efficiency, accuracy, and compliance, ultimately improving service delivery in legal practice.

Regularly Updating and Maintaining Legal Templates and Forms

Regularly updating and maintaining legal templates and forms is vital to ensure they remain compliant with current laws and regulations. Changes in legislation can render templates outdated or legally risky if not reviewed periodically.

To effectively maintain these documents, organizations should implement a systematic review process. This can involve:

  1. Scheduling regular assessments, at least annually or after significant legal developments.
  2. Consulting legal experts to verify compliance and accuracy.
  3. Tracking legislative updates specific to the jurisdiction relevant to the templates.
  4. Incorporating feedback from users to improve clarity and usability.

By staying vigilant, legal practitioners can minimize potential liabilities and uphold the integrity of their legal writing. Regular updates not only ensure compliance but also enhance the trustworthiness of the templates for all users.
